
For the third year running, the fantastic Wonder Woman Day is back!
A prestigious fundraiser to raise awareness for domestic violence shelters and women’s crisis hot-lines, Wonder Woman Day is an event that should make every comic book fan proud. With all of the blockbuster films, DVDs and video games bearing the symbols of our favorite characters, it warms my heart that Wonder Woman is being utilized in such a positive way. Every year this event raises money for a worthy cause with the support of several well known artists as well as those new to the field of comic books.
This year comic scribe and former columnist Gail Simone (of Action Comics and WW fame) and Adam Hughes (star cover artist of many DC Comics and a nice guy to boot!) will be on hand for signings and sharing tales of how Wonder Woman touched their lives.
